About Rohtang La

Rohtang La is a mountain pass in the Himalayas that connects the Kullu Valley with the Lahaul and Spiti valleys. It is one of the most popular tourist destinations in the region, and is known for its stunning views and challenging trekking routes. The pass is situated at an elevation of 4,112 meters (13,497 feet) and is accessible only by a narrow road. Due to its high altitude and difficult location, Rohtang La is often closed during the winter months.

History of Rohtang La

The word "Rohtang" means "field of corpses" in local dialects, and the name is believed to be derived from the large number of people who died while trying to cross the pass. 

The pass has been used as a trade route between India and Tibet for centuries. In recent years, Rohtang La has become a popular tourist destination due to its scenic beauty. However, the high altitude and cold temperatures make it a challenging place to visit. In addition, the pass is frequently closed during the winter months due to heavy snowfall and blizzards. 

Best Time to Visit Rohtang La

The pass is only open from May to November, and the best time to visit is between June and September. The weather is relatively mild at this time of year, making it ideal for trekking and mountaineering. However, visitors should be aware that Rohtang La can be prone to sudden weather changes.

From June to September, the average temperature at Rohtang La is around 15 degrees Celsius. This is the perfect time to hike and explore the area, as well as take in the incredible views.

Tips for Visiting Rohtang La

  1. Rohtang La is only open from May to November - during the rest of the year it's covered in snow and inaccessible. 
  2. The altitude can be a bit of a shock for those not used to it - be sure to take it easy and drink plenty of water to avoid altitude sickness. 
  3. The roads leading up to Rohtang La are notoriously bad - potholes are common, so it's important to drive slowly and carefully and be prepared for some sickness.
  4. Due to its high altitude, Rohtang La can be treacherous in bad weather. It is important to check the forecast before setting out, and to pack appropriate clothing and supplies in case of an emergency. 
  5. The easiest way to reach Rohtang La is by road, but it is also possible to hike or ride a motorcycle to the pass. There are plenty of places to stay in the area, so it is not necessary to camp overnight. 
  6. Make sure you're properly acclimatised to the high altitude before attempting to drive or hike to Rohtang La. Most people need at least a day or two at lower altitudes to get used to the thin air.
  7. Be prepared for cold weather, even in summer. Temperatures at Rohtang La can drop below freezing, so make sure you pack plenty of warm clothes.
  8. Bring your own food and water. There are very few places to buy supplies at Rohtang La, and what is available is likely to be expensive.
  9. Be aware of the risks of altitude sickness and listen to your body if you start to feel unwell. Seek medical help immediately if you experience any severe symptoms such as headache, nausea or vomiting.

Interesting Facts and Trivias About Rohtang La

  1. Rohtang La is sometimes referred to as the 'gateway to Ladakh'. 
  2. Due to its high elevation, the pass experiences very cold weather and heavy snowfall. 
  3. Rohtang La was originally known as 'Rahatang'. The name was later changed to Rohtang, which means 'pile of corpses', due to the large number of people who have died while attempting to cross the pass.
  4. Rohtang La is one of the highest mountain passes in India.

How to Reach Rohtang La

The best way to reach the Rohtang La is by road. The journey takes about 1-2 hours by car from Manali. The route passes through scenic valleys and mountain passes, offering stunning views of the mountains. However, it can be dangerous in winter due to snow and ice. For this reason, it is advisable to only attempt the journey in good weather conditions.

Vashishtha Temple

Vashishtha Temple

13.01km from Rohtang La

Vashisht is a small village located around 3 km from Manali across the River Beas. This beautiful village is famous for its sulphurous hot water springs and Vashisht temple, built just next to the springs. The water from this spring is believed to have great healing powers, which can cure many skin diseases and other infections. There are Turkish-style bath houses available here that contain the hot water from the springs, which are used to take bath and enjoy the warmth of the place in privacy.

Rohtang Pass is a high mountain pass at an elevation of 3.979 m (13,054 ft) above the sea level, located on the eastern Pir Panjal Range of the Himalayas. The pass is traversed by the Leh-Manali Highway. Every new season, the road crew has to struggle with their GPS to dig out the road buried under the layers of snow. However, massive and deadly landslides continue, giving the pass its name, which translates to ground of corpses.

Situated about 53 km from Manali, the pass connects Kullu valley with Lahaul and Spiti which in turn provide access to Leh. It’s only open from May to November for motor vehicles and it’s so dangerous the Government of India is building an 8.8km tunnel as an alternative. Known for its scenic beauty, Rohtang Pass holds strategic importance for India. It’s the gateway to Keylong in the landlocked Lahaul Valley from Manali in the state's Kullu district.
